Indian wicketkeeper-batter Rishabh Pant put in extra work during the practice session ahead of the first ODI of the three-match series against New Zealand. Pant decided to keep training even after others finished, while Virat Kohli skipped the practice session before the match, which is set to begin on January 11.

Rishabh Pant and KL Rahul are the two wicketkeeper-batters named in India's 15-member squad. Pant was not included in the playing XI in the previous ODI series against South Africa, even when Shreyas Iyer was available, and it appears unlikely that he will get an opportunity in the upcoming series either.

Rishabh Pant Puts in Extra Nets, Virat Kohli Skips Session

India trained hard on Saturday, January 10, as they prepared for the upcoming ODI series against New Zealand. Players like Rishabh Pant, Shreyas Iyer, Mohammed Siraj, Ravindra Jadeja, KL Rahul, Rohit Sharma, and Shubman Gill took part in the session. Virat Kohli did not attend practice on the day.
